ROLE SUMMARY

As an integral part of the manufacturing process for injectable drug products, this role will see you actively engaged in the operation of automation systems within the specialized Modular Aseptic Processing (MAP) Mod 1 facility. Your responsibilities will concentrate on hands-on floor operations, where you will receive comprehensive training to proficiently run and enhance the equipment's performance daily, ensuring smooth and efficient production processes. This dynamic position offers a unique opportunity to be at the forefront of cutting-edge pharmaceutical manufacturing, driving innovation and excellence in drug product development.

Difference between Sr MSS and MSS role is that the Sr MSS will be required to lead many activities/projects/training as well as proactively developing and implementing the CI vision and process for automation systems.

Sunshine Act

Pfizer reports payments and other transfers of value to health care providers as required by federal and state transparency laws and implementing regulations.  These laws and regulations require Pfizer to provide government agencies with information such as a health care provider’s name, address and the type of payments or other value received, generally for public disclosure.  Subject to further legal review and statutory or regulatory clarification, which Pfizer intends to pursue, reimbursement of recruiting expenses for licensed physicians may constitute a reportable transfer of value under the federal transparency law commonly known as the Sunshine Act.  Therefore, if you are a licensed physician who incurs recruiting expenses as a result of interviewing with Pfizer that we pay or reimburse, your name, address and the amount of payments made currently will be reported to the government.  If you have questions regarding this matter, please do not hesitate to contact your Talent Acquisition representative.
